While having the tremendous advantages of temporal and spatial completeness, these reconstructions: (1) are based on computer models that may have model-based errors, (2) are coarsely sampled on a 50 km grid and are therefore unable to reconstruct the local variations of many microclimates, and (3) have particular difficulty with the weather in some coastal areas, especially small islands. Detroit and Indianapolis also set records for the most 100-degree temperatures in 1936, with eight and 12, respectively. Conversely, if the average outdoor temperature is 34F, then that day counts as 31 heating degree days, as a building's interior would need to be warmed by 31F to reach 65F.
